Ceramide cream is generally safe to use alongside other skincare products. However, if you are using any prescription medications or other topical creams, it’s advisable to consult with a healthcare professional or dermatologist to ensure there are no potential interactions.
It’s important to note that ceramide cream is mainly intended for external use and is not typically absorbed into the bloodstream in significant amounts. Therefore, the risk of systemic interactions with other medications is generally low.
However, if you are using any prescription medications or have specific medical conditions, it’s always best to consult with a healthcare professional to rule out any potential interactions. They can provide personalized advice based on your individual circumstances and guide you on the safe use of ceramide cream in conjunction with other products.
Additionally, if you are using other skincare products alongside ceramide cream, it’s a good practice to introduce them gradually and monitor your skin’s response. This way, you can identify any potential adverse reactions and adjust your skincare routine accordingly.
